What is the core architectural function of the 6ES7214-1BD23-0XB0 within distributed automation systems?
The 6ES7214-1BD23-0XB0 functions as a compact central processing unit (CPU 224) for the SIMATIC S7-200 family, integrating both discrete inputs/outputs and program/data memory to execute ladder logic and sequential control tasks within industrial automation environments.
What are the electrical supply specifications for the 6ES7214-1BD23-0XB0 CPU, and how do they influence installation design?
This CPU accepts mains AC supply at both 120 V AC and 230 V AC with an allowable frequency range of 47–63 Hz, and provides an internal DC 24 V load voltage (L+) with a permitted range of 5 V to 30 V DC — a critical factor when designing power distribution within control panels.
How many integrated digital I/O channels does the 6ES7214-1BD23-0XB0 provide, and what is their configuration?
The 6ES7214-1BD23-0XB0 provides 14 DC digital inputs optimized for 24 V signal acquisition and 10 relay-type digital outputs for switching AC/DC loads directly up to defined ratings — enabling hybrid control of sensors and actuators without immediate need for external I/O expansion.
What memory capacities are available on the 6ES7214-1BD23-0XB0, and how do these affect program complexity?
Embedded within the 6ES7214-1BD23-0XB0 are 12 KB of program memory (8 KB when runtime edit is active) and 8 KB of data memory, which supports moderate control logic and data handling for small-to-medium automation tasks. Additionally, an optional pluggable memory module may extend storage for recipes or logging.
What is the processing performance and control capability of the 6ES7214-1BD23-0XB0 CPU?
The 6ES7214-1BD23-0XB0 achieves a maximum bit instruction execution time of 0.22 µs, supporting responsive control logic performance. The CPU also manages up to 256 S7 counters and timers each, enabling flexible timing and counting functionality across industrial processes.
Can the 6ES7214-1BD23-0XB0 interface with external networks, and if so, how?
Yes — the 6ES7214-1BD23-0XB0 includes an integrated RS-485 interface that supports PPI and MPI communications, and can be extended to PROFIBUS DP networks. This allows it to act as a node in larger communication infrastructures, exchanging process data with other PLCs or supervisory systems.
What expansion capabilities are available to the 6ES7214-1BD23-0XB0, and what are the practical limits?
The 6ES7214-1BD23-0XB0 can support up to 7 expansion modules from the S7-200 family, allowing significant scaling of digital and analog I/O while preserving consistent programming and operational behavior across the control system.
